Abstract
PURPOSE: To convert CaO to CaCO3 which is harmless against seawater, by bringing CO2 gas into contact with a solid waste containing unreacted CaO produced in desulfurization of SOx-containing waste gas using CaO.
CONSTITUTION: Waste combustion gas containing SOx is desulfurized by reacting with CaO or CaO.MgO to convert SOx into CaSO4. In this instance, desulfurizer, i.e., CaO or CaO.MgO is used in 2W10 times the theoretical amount so as to increase the desulfurizing ratio. As a result, the unreacted CaO or CaO.MgO remains in the desulfurized products. If it is disposed of as it is near the seashore, CaO is converted into Ca(OH)2 by rainwater, which flows in the sea, changing pH of the seawater and whitening it, and results in an environmental pollution. This harmful effect can be prevented by contacting the CaO-containing waste with CO2-containing high-temperature waste gas, to convert CaO into CaCO3.
